Net-O2 ATTEST Test Progress Manager (TPM), with its advanced reporting capabilities, removes the guesswork from the testing process and helps deliver a high quality end product.
When testing is being done on a continuous basis with new releases being made frequently, QA engineers need advanced capabilities from their test tool that not just help in isolating defects, but also perform trend analysis on the testing process.
Net-O2 ATTEST TPM provides just that - it further enhances the ATTEST Framework by delivering advanced reporting features in the same ATTEST integrated testing environment (ITE), so that QA Engineers gain a better visibility of the progress of testing cycles.

With ATTEST TPM, QA Engineers can easily determine the consistency of DUT test results in regression cycles. They can get a date-wise report of progress of regression tests and also further analyze which cases are resulting in failures.
Also QA engineers can now measure their testing productivity and this information can be used for further planning and schedule of the testing cycles.
Minimum Platform requirements
o ATTEST 4.0 Framework
o Intel Pentium V based PC
o 256 MB RAM, 10 GB Hard Disk
o RED HAT Fedora Core 3 or Windows Server 2003 Operating Systems
